Exercise is the ideal way to reduce stress and relax, but regular exercise can be difficult for women that are pregnant. However, Iyengar yoga is a great way for pregnant women to release stress, relieve strain, and enjoy health benefits for themselves and their babies. When taking Iyengar yoga during pregnancy you should be able to enjoy your pregnancy more.
The Iyengar yoga pregnancy method enables up and coming mothers to use props that will help them to gain maximum benefit from their yoga without the risk of strain or injury. It is said that the postures and breathing methods that are used with Iyengar yoga are perfect for getting into shape for the birth of the baby, which is great news for mothers-to-be worried about childbirth.

...What is Yoga? Yoga is a very old way of life that came from India that encourages personal health, spirituality and wellness. It doesnt clash with any religion but does have an influence on our spiritual path. What Yoga is not: a religion, a circus act, looking intently at a candle in roomful of smoky incense, or just for adolescents who are flexible. To practice correctly you need discipline, concentration and attentive breathing. The effect of serious Yoga practice is an excellent union of mind, body and spirit. No matter your age, knowledge, body shape, or physical skills can implement a Yoga program.
